Identification of Key Pathways and Genes in the Orai2 Mediated Classical and Mesenchymal Subtype of Glioblastoma by Bioinformatic Analyses

Figure 1

Orai2 expression was increased in GBM, and elevated Orai2 expression was a prognostic indicator of poor survival in glioma patients. (a) ORAI2 expression in various tumors from GEPIA (Gene Expression Profiling Interactive Analysis). (b, c) Orai2 level was increased in GBM compared with normal brain samples from the French, Sun, and TCGA datasets. NB: normal brain samples. (d, e) Compared with lower-grade glioma (WHO II and WHO III) and other glioma tissue types, Orai2 expression levels were higher in GBM (WHO IV). (f) The levels of Orai2 were analyzed in GBM tissues from the TCGA dataset; Orai2 was significantly upregulated in the classical and mesenchymal subtypes of GBM. (g, h) Kaplan-Meier survival curve analysis indicated that patients with higher Orai2 expression in the classical and mesenchymal subtypes had a shorter overall survival, while the other two subtypes had no prognostic value.
